West Virginia Durable Power of Attorney?
A durable power of attorney is a power of attorney by which an adult person, called the "principal", designates another person as his or her "attorney-in-fact". An "Attorney-in-Fact" is one who acts as an agent or representative of another and has been given the authority to act in that person's behalf.
It is a written document and must contain the words indicating that the Power of Attorney shall not be affected by the disability or incapacity of the principal or that the power of attorney shall only become effective upon the disability or incapacity of the principal. The intention of the principal is that he or she will have an agent to act according to his or her wishes in the event that they are unable to do so.
All acts done by an attorney-in-fact, during any period of disability or incapacity of the principal, will have the same effect and agreements made will be binding to his successors as if the principal were competent and not disabled.
After a durable power of attorney is executed, the court, within the principal's permanent residence, may appoint a guardian or trustee of the estate who would manage all of the principal's property, except for any written specified exclusions. The guardian or trustee has the power to revoke or amend the attorney-in-fact's duties.
The principal may also nominate, in his power of attorney document, a guardian of his estate if protective proceedings for the principal's person or estate are recommended or felt to be necessary.
The death of a principal, who has executed a written power of attorney, does not revoke or terminate the attorney-in-fact's authority. If the attorney-in-fact initiates agreements or contracts, without knowledge of the principal's death, and is acting in good faith for the principal, any action he has taken is valid and binds his successors to such agreements. The same applies to the attorney-in-fact's actions when the power of attorney is revoked or terminated. Any commitments made during a time when he is not aware that the power of attorney has been revoked or terminated are valid, legal and binding.
